在使用R语言中的sapply函数之后更改日期格式,可以通过以下步骤实现:
library(lubridate)
date_vector <- c("2022-01-01", "2022-01-02", "2022-01-03")
new_date_vector <- sapply(date_vector, function(date) {
# 这里是自定义的日期格式转换逻辑,可以根据需求修改
parsed_date <- ymd(date) # 使用lubridate包的ymd函数将日期字符串转换为日期对象
formatted_date <- format(parsed_date, "%Y年%m月%d日") # 将日期对象格式化为指定格式
return(formatted_date)
})
在上述代码中,使用了lubridate包中的ymd函数将日期字符串转换为日期对象,并使用format函数将日期对象按指定格式进行格式化。自定义的日期格式是"%Y年%m月%d日",可以根据需求进行修改。
在使用sapply函数之后更改日期格式的应用场景可以是对于一个包含多个日期数据的向量,需要对每个日期进行格式转换,以便在后续的数据处理或可视化过程中更好地呈现或分析日期信息。
对应的腾讯云相关产品和产品介绍链接地址,可参考以下内容:
请注意,以上提供的是腾讯云作为云计算品牌商的一些产品和文档信息,根据要求不能直接提及这些品牌商,只能提供内容和链接供参考。
领取专属 10元无门槛券
手把手带您无忧上云